Resolving Visual Dissonance in Custom Builds
The core function of this addon is to manually retarget specific block textures from Regions Unexplored to align with the 16-bit ash-gray palette. In a standard setup without this fix, elements like Snowy Stone appear unnaturally bright, while Painted Planks introduce saturated colors that break the immersion of a ruined world. By applying this layer, these assets are transformed; snow-covered rocks blend seamlessly into frozen wastelands, and wooden variants adopt deep charcoal tones suitable for gothic architecture. It is vital to understand that this file is not a standalone resource pack. It operates exclusively as a dependency overlay that requires the base Ashen 16x pack to function correctly.

Installation Hierarchy and Load Order
Proper configuration of the resource stack is the single most important factor for success. The game engine processes resource packs from bottom to top, meaning the last loaded pack overrides previous ones. To achieve the desired effect, the addon must be positioned strictly above the main Ashen 16x pack in your resource menu. If the order is reversed, the base pack will overwrite the specific fixes, leaving the vanilla Regions Unexplored textures visible. For users managing complex profiles, utilizing a dedicated launcher streamlines this process, allowing for rapid toggling and verification of the load order without manual file manipulation.
If you are unsure how to install this correctly, follow this sequence: place the base Ashen pack at the bottom of the list, then slot the Visual Harmony addon directly on top of it. Current Development Status and Block Coverage
While the addon is fully functional for current builds, official updates have been temporarily paused pending formal authorization from the Regions Unexplored development team. This precautionary measure respects intellectual property rights and ensures long-term stability. Despite this pause, the existing coverage is extensive, addressing high-visibility blocks such as carved slabs, rough stone variants, and various plank types found in new cave systems. Users should note that future updates to the main mod may introduce unpatched blocks, though community workarounds often emerge quickly in discussion channels.
- Snowy Stone: Adjusted to remove harsh white contrast, fitting cold biomes.
- Painted Planks: Recolored to muted grays and soot blacks.
- Cave Decorations: Textures modified to match the gritty surface detail of Ashen.
- Architectural Blocks: Carved and polished variants unified for consistent building.
